    Health Concerns in Athletes: A Broader Perspective

    Common Medical Conditions in Athletes

    Athletes, particularly those in high-impact sports, are susceptible to various medical conditions. Some of the most common include:

    • Concussions: Head injuries that can affect cognitive function
    • Torn Ligaments: Injuries to knee or ankle ligaments
    • Stress Fractures: Overuse injuries in bones
    • Heat Exhaustion: Resulting from intense physical activity in hot conditions

    While these conditions are prevalent among athletes, they do not necessarily define an individual's overall health. Proper medical care and rehabilitation can help athletes recover and return to competition.
